The Federal Government has directed that work should stop on the 12km Sagamu-Iperu Road by the Sagamu Interchange on the Lagos-Ibadan Expressway.
Minister for Works, David Umahi, on Thursday gave this directive after an inspection tour of road projects in Lagos and Ogun States.
He expressed displeasure over the quality of work on the road construction.
He gave a seven-day ultimatum to the contractor handling the project to remedy the situation and remove the stone base.
“That is very dangerous. I am giving seven days; I am leaving behind the design head so that they can work till Sunday to come up with a comprehensive drawing and then costing so that I can appeal to Mr President,” Umahi said.
“This is very urgent. If any of them should collapse, it will take multi-billion Naira to get them reconstructed, but now it will take less to get them amended.”
